Why does a heavy object feel lighter when under water?

A heavy object feels lighter in water because the upward buoyant force exerted by the water opposes the force of gravity acting on the object. This buoyant force counteracts the weight of the object, making it feel lighter.

What is weight how does it feel and how do you feel it?

Weight is the measure of the force of gravity acting on an object. It can feel heavy or light depending on the amount of force exerted due to gravity on an object. You feel weight through the sensation of pressure or resistance on your body when you are supporting or carrying an object.

Why does ascending in an elevator makes you feel heavier and descending in it makes you lighter?

When the elevator accelerates upwards, it pushes you against the floor, increasing the normal force acting on you, making you feel heavier. When the elevator descends and decelerates, there is less normal force acting on you, so you feel lighter.


What is the force that makes it hard to wade through water?

The force that makes it hard to wade through water is drag force. Drag force is the resistance that water exerts on an object moving through it, which increases with the object's speed and surface area. This force makes it feel like you are pushing against the water as you wade through it.

What causes objects to feel heavy on the surface of a plant?

Objects feel heavy on the surface of a planet due to the gravitational pull of the planet. The mass of the planet creates a force that attracts objects towards its center. The strength of gravity on a planet depends on its mass and size.


What does a 100-newton force feel like?

It feels like about 22 pounds on you when at rest while with gravity
